I am sure this has been hashed over many times but i have not been able to locate it with the search.

What do i need to be able to install the transfer case out of a newer model, with a locking center dif, into a 90 RRC. Does it require new driveshafts? mounts? what kind of modifications to bolt up to the engine or will it line up?

The swap is pretty straightforward.

You need:

LT-230 with CDL linkage
front driveshaft
right side frame mount

While the LT is on the bench do the front output bearing.

You need to watch which splined shaft you get for the connection between tc and trans. Mine came from a '94 Disco so I didn't have this issue.

Remove/discard the shift solenoid (not sure that is the proper name) from the case. You don't need it and if it fails it becomes a problem.

All said and done I think mine cost me a little over $500 for everything including new fluids, seals and bearings.

I suggest you go ahead and replace all of your motor mounts while you are in there. pull the input gear to make it a lot easier to bolt the t-case up. the bw brake cable is 4' long. You will most likely need the output shaft from the transmission from the donor Disco. I didnt replace any seals or bearings im sure ill regret this in a few more thousand miles. You should remove the entire console. adjusting the lt230 linkage was harder than bolting the transfercase up. the list of what you need is spot on. Maybe I missed it, but don't you need the stub shaft from the Disco as well? Cambo reminded me of that when I took the one out of the DII and glad he did.
